Deportivo out to rescue Newcastle flop Deportivo la Coruna are hoping to sort out a permanent deal for Newcastle outcast Xisco, according to Spanish reports. The striker has just returned to Tyneside after a six-month loan spell with old club Deportivo. He has appeared only nine times for the Magpies since joining from Deportivo for £5.7m three years ago. Depor president Augusto Cesar Lendoiro is waiting for the green light from Newcastle to open negotiations with the player. link: http://www.mirrorfootball.co.uk/transfer-news/Newcastle-flop-Xisco-wanted-on-permanent-basis-Deportivo-La-Coruna-after-loan-spell-last-season-article755301.html
